Star involved with East German officer (8,2,4)
I believe the answer is:
sergeant at arms
'officer' is the definition.
(sergeant at arms is a kind of officer)
'star involved with east german' is the wordplay.
'involved with' indicates an anagram (involved can mean confusing or complex).
'east'+'german'='eastgerman'
'star' with its letters anagrammed with 'eastgerman' makes 'SERGEANT-AT-ARMS'.
